Futamura is a global leader in the manufacturing of sustainable cellulose films and activated carbon, serving critical roles in the pharmaceutical and healthcare industries. The company provides specialized packaging solutions, including compostable films for medical devices and pharmaceutical products, ensuring safety and shelf-life stability. Its activated carbon division produces high-purity materials used in the purification of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) and the treatment of medical-grade water. Following the 2016 acquisition of Innovia Films' cellulose business, Futamura became the world's largest producer of cellulose-based films. The company operates major manufacturing facilities in Japan, the United Kingdom, and the United States, focusing on bio-based materials and environmental sustainability.
